By Bruce Wolfe, HANC Board
At the April HANC Membership Meeting, Eric Albrecht (W2GMD) introduced us to the SF Amateur Radio Club (SFRC) (he is President) and to the Auxiliary Communications Service (ACS) (he is the Radio Operations Lead), which operates under the San Francisco Department of Emergency Management. Because amateur radio operators, or HAMS, are members of both SFRC and ACS, the two entities are frequently mistaken to be the same.
From their website, "The San Francisco Radio Club (SFRC) was formed in 1909 by a handful of radio enthusiasts with the objective of exchanging messages over the air. In 1916 the president at time, Henry W. Dickow (6HD), founded the club and published the first Yearbook. In the early days the club enjoyed a membership of as many as 300 radio amateurs!
"Today, 100 years later, the SFRC continues to operate as a not-for-profit Amateur Radio Club servicing the city of San Francisco and the community. Our members’ interests cover the entire spectrum of what Amateur Radio Service has to offer. We are a long standing member of the American Radio Relay League (ARRL) and with our members we participate in, and organize events such as the Field Day, MS Walk, the San Francisco Marathon etc."
Then, Eric presented on ACS which "was organized by the San Francisco Office of Emergency Services (OES) following the 1989 Loma Prieta Earthquake to support the communications needs of the City and County of San Francisco when responding to emergencies and special events." Recently, a joint drill between SF and Marin Counties to practice and exercise a potential earthquake disaster was held where all marine traffic into SF Bay was halted. Eric explained how this was coordinated.
Finally, Eric announced a new and growing entity he started with other HAMs operators called SF Wireless Emergency Mesh (SFWEM) that would serve to provide a municipal or regional Internet network in emergencies. It has good coverage in SF and East Bay.
